when i m trying to run tcode MI40  with check flag on (issue log) it showing me error

Sequential file /usr/sap/trans/data/phyinv39_40 cannot be opened

and also when  check flag on (test data)

Sequential file /usr/sap/trans/data/phyinv39_40 overwritten with test data

but the text file is not updating .

can any one tell me what format i should have in my text file to be updated via tcode MI40.

Well, the file should be in ascii text  format, which you are using I guess, check if field values are separated by spaces.

Did you check if you have authorization to read and write for this file?

Also check what report ID maintained in T159i table.
